Job description

At BETA Technologies, we apply our intellectual curiosity, passion for aviation, and commitment to sustainability toward a shared mission of revolutionizing electric aviation. Regardless of the position one holds, each team member brings their talent and desire to positively impact the environment and lives of others in a refreshing, vibrant, and inclusive culture.

A Production Coordinator will be responsible for enabling the peak efficiency of the team they support by working with BETA’s ERP system, ensuring part traceability, labor hour accuracy, and tooling accountability, as well as a Core Focus on team leadership, growth, training and overall efficiency/cost improvements to the Structures group. You will perform daily hands‑on production assembly tasks while also devoting time to refine manufacturing process layouts, continuously improve quality and throughput to align with high level business goals. You will work closely with your peers to thread design changes from ongoing product development efforts seamlessly into existing build processes.

How you will contribute to revolutionizing electric aviation:
  • Work closely with the Quality team to be sure Structures meets QMS standards, as well as conducting RCCA to provide solutions to quality issues as they related to workmanship and overall poor quality.
  • Engage and develop relationships with other supporting manufacturing teams to ensure on-time delivery of A/C from Structures, including but not limited to Design, MRB, QA and Leadership.
  • Hands‑on support for technicians enabling them to stay on task, and increase overall productivity.
  • Report on the progress of A/C build in their area of responsibility. Performing in‑process quality control inspection tasks, feeling comfortable identifying and raising concern about process deviations and being an integral part of any troubleshooting efforts to solve them.
  • Maintaining accurate and clear manufacturing documentation in compliance with both internal and external quality systems or regulations. Documentation to include up‑to‑date assembly process documentation as well as process data (Work Instructions, NCRs and related documentation.). The candidate should have a drive for organization such that build processes and manufacturing data can easily be audited.
  • Performing regular inspection, cleaning, and servicing on manufacturing equipment along with routine and preventative maintenance to keep operations running flawlessly.
  • Assisting with tooling maintenance and repair procedures.
  • Providing regular productivity reports, and incident reports as needed.
  • Using all mandated safety equipment and complies with all safety requirements in accordance with company and government regulations and guidelines.
  • Taking a lead role for 5s, tool control and FOD related activities.
Minimum Qualifications:
  • Mechanical/Aircraft Maintenance and/or Manufacturing background
  • Multi‑tasking and organizational skills
  • Ability to assist in problem analysis and independent decision making
  • Ability to safely operate hand and power tools
  • Ability to interpret drawings, specifications, and schematics of aircraft components
  • Good team communication skills
Above and Beyond Qualifications:
  • Previous leadership experience
  • ERP systems knowledge
  • Aircraft maintenance experience
  • Structures Manufacturing related experience (bonded or fastened aircraft)
